Should you qualify for workers' compensation in Bakersfield, you can be eligible for several benefits, such as:
To cover all necessary medical expenses associated with treating the work-related injury. This may include emergency room visits, diagnostic procedures, surgery costs, and prescriptions.
For injuries arising from repetitive physical trauma, one-off medical treatment costs may be insufficient. Thus, workers' compensation may be needed for ongoing therapy and treatment procedures.
Temporary Disability: If you have lost wages due to an injury or can partially work at lower wages while recovering, you qualify for this disability benefit.
Permanent Disability: If your injury causes permanent disability, you are eligible for permanent disability benefits. In order to qualify, your primary treating physician (PTP) or your qualified medical examiner (QME) must write a report which says your injury caused your impairment.
Payment typically starts within 14 days after the Temporary Disability period ends after all medical confirmations are complete. Thus, permanent disability benefits last until the payment is made in whole or a reasonable estimate of the total payment is processed.
Workers who have sustained a prolonged injury and cannot return to their original jobs after reaching stable conditions may also receive supplemental job displacement benefits (SJDB) if they can still work in another industry or occupation. If you receive a SJDB, you may also qualify for California's Return to Work program, which is a one-time payment of $5,000. If you were injured at work, you may be eligible for Workers' Compensation. In certain circumstances, you may also be eligible to file a personal injury lawsuit. Here are some key differences between the two:
Parameter | Workers Compensation | Personal Injury |
---|---|---|
Purpose | A "no-fault" statute where the law considers whether an employee was injured in the course and scope of their employment. | Claim for injuries sustained due to the negligence of another person or a third party. |
General damages (economic value associated with pain, discomfort, mental and emotional distress, inconvenience, grief, anxiety, and related injury) | Not awardable | Awardable |
Medical Treatment | Victims have little control over their medical treatment; the employer pays for it as covered by an insurer. | Victims have greater control over choosing their medical providers, although they must pay out of their pocket or through personal insurance |
Lost Wages | The first three consecutive days of an injured workers absence are not covered. After that, two-thirds of the lost wages are paid out under Temporary Total Disability | Added as a one-time settlement at the end of the claim and not as an ongoing payment system |

Workers' compensation lawyers in Bakersfield typically charge a contingency fee, which means there's no up-front money involved. The percentage is set by the judge, and judges typically award 15% of the benefits recovered. This means we don't get paid unless you win.

According to the law, an "Industrial Accident" is a sudden and unforeseen event attributable to any cause that happens to a person arising out of or during their work and results in an employment injury to that person.
An employment injury is an injury or disease arising out of or during an Industrial Accident or an occupational disease, including a recurrence, relapse, or aggravation. An accident arising out of the course of work is directly related to the execution of the work for which you are being paid.
An accident that arises in the course of work is an accident that, without necessarily being directly caused by work, resulted from an action related to your work. This action was more or less essential to the performance of this work. The "in the course of work" refers to an accident that occurred while you were engaged in an activity related to your job, even if this action was not optional.
Heres the official definition of an injury straight from the OSHA website:
Injury or illness. An injury or illness is an abnormal condition or disorder. Injuries include cases such as, but not limited to, a cut, fracture, sprain, or amputation. Illnesses include both acute and chronic illnesses, such as, but not limited to, a skin disease, respiratory disorder, or poisoning. (Note: Injuries and illnesses are recordable only if they are new, work-related cases that meet one or more of the part 1904 recording criteria.)
